E3 Lithium Enters Into Agreement to Sell

Non-Core Saskatchewan Assets

Cash proceeds to enhance balance sheet and support Clearwater Project development

CALGARY, ALBERTA, Sep tember 30, 2025 – E3 LITHIUM LTD. (TSXV: ETL) (FSE: OW3) (OTCQX:

EEMMF), “E3 Lithium” or the “Company,” a leader in Canadian lithium has entered into a n Asset

Purchase and Sale Agreement (the “ Agreement”) with an arm’s length private company (the

“Purchaser”), to sell the Company’s non-core, Saskatchewan based, Estevan Lithium District assets

(the “Estevan Assets”) for a total cash consideration of US$4. 296 million (C$6.0 million at current

USD/CAD exchange rates) (the “Transaction”).

While E3 sees the long-term development potential of the Estevan lithium district, the Company is

prioritizing the commercial development of its Clearwater Project , located in Alberta’s Bashaw

District. Proceeds from the Transaction will further enhance the Company’s financial position and

support the ongoing advancement of the Clearwater Project.

“E3 Lithium remains focused on developing Canada’s first fully integrated lithium production facility

- our Clearwater Project,” said Chris Doornbos, President and CEO of E3 Lithium . “By monetizing

these non-core lithium assets in Saskatchewan, we are unlocking value that bolsters our financial

position and supports our Clearwater Project’s active development that will help us reach a final

investment decision.”

The Transaction is expected to close in late Q4 2025, and is subject to customary closing conditions,

including, but not limited to, receipt of all third party consents a s well as satisfactory regulatory,

surface impediment and environmental due diligence being completed by the Purchaser.

About E3 Lithium

E3 Lithium is a development company with a total of 21.2 million tonnes of lithium carbonate

equivalent (LCE) Measured and Indicated 1 as well as 0.3 Mt LCE Inferred mineral resources 2 in

Alberta and 2.5 Mt LCE Inferred mineral resources3 in Saskatchewan. The Clearwater Pre-Feasibility

Study outlined a 1.13 Mt LCE proven and probable mineral reserve with a pre -tax NPV(8%) of USD

5.2 Billion with a 29.2% IRR and an after-tax NPV(8%) of USD 3.7 Billion with a 24.6% IRR1.
